Postby Ryan » Sun Apr 11, 2004 1:40 am

Originally posted by Crypt
Wheres your icons and stuff...how do access programs?

You dont NEED to have icons on the desktop. They can be stored in "MY COMPUTER."

Hes using Auto Hide. Right click on the taskbar, and go to Properties. Look for "auto hide the taskbar."

When you roll your mouse down there, it will pop up. When not in use, it will dissapear.
